Addition of lime to paving asphalts is known to inhibit oxidative aging of pavements. The mechanism of the action of lime in retarding oxidation is not known. Geothermal energy is an alternative renewable energy resource that has proven itself technically and economically feasible as a nonpollulanl electric power source.
